How About a Parade to Show Appreciation for Fine Laker Effort?
- Share via
Now that the “three-peat” beat has ended in a cacophony of discord, I hope the provincials will not stampede to the wailing wall with a deluge of “what ifs?”
Sympathy was markedly in absentia two seasons ago for the crippled Celtics, and I can vividly recall when a hobbled Isiah Thomas was the vital missing Piston in the finale of the championship series.
No Laker tears then, so let’s not have a Johnstown flood now.
FRANK R. WYNNE
Los Alamitos
